Research summary

Wärtsilä is easiest to misunderstand when described as an engine manufacturer. Engines matter, but the business reads better as an installed base: Wärtsilä sells mission-critical equipment first, then monetises decades of operation through spare parts, field service, long-term agreements, upgrades, optimisation and, increasingly, performance commitments. Marine supplies medium-speed engines, propulsion and integrated power-train technology into ships whose useful lives commonly stretch for decades. Energy sells modular engine power plants into baseload, balancing and, recently, data-centre applications. Every successful equipment installation expands the addressable aftermarket. In 2025, on the continuing-operations basis subsequently restated in the June 2026 report, service sales were EUR 3.553 billion out of EUR 6.219 billion, or 57.1%. On the cleaner Marine-and-Energy perimeter, the service mix was still higher.

That installed-base model is why a simple “cyclical capital-goods” label undersells the business. Wärtsilä has said agreement coverage has continued to rise; a 2023 investor presentation showed roughly 18 GW of Energy assets under agreement, representing 29% agreement coverage, with more than 90% renewal on existing agreements. By late 2025, management said more than 30% of the relevant installed base was covered by agreements. Some lifecycle contracts run as long as 15 years and contain indexation for materials, labour and other inputs. The company does not disclose a clean service-versus-equipment profit split, so no one can prove exactly how much EBIT services generate. Management has nevertheless repeatedly said service profitability normally exceeds equipment profitability, while the revenue data confirm that service is already more than half of the continuing business.

The investment story now rests on whether Wärtsilä can convert an unusually strong order cycle into cash earnings without capacity constraints destroying the economics embedded in the backlog. Q2 2026 was the clearest expression of that tension. Reported total order intake reached an all-time high of EUR 2.849 billion, 33% above the prior year. Marine and Energy together booked EUR 2.813 billion, 45% higher on the reported basis.

On the organic basis, total order intake increased 43%. Marine and Energy organic order intake increased 47%. The distinction matters because divestitures and currency changes have made reported growth materially weaker than underlying demand.

Energy supplied the biggest surprise. Wärtsilä booked 1.2 GW of firm data-centre-related orders across two Q2 projects and more than 0.5 GW of balancing-power orders. Energy's order book has more than doubled since the start of 2025, while management says the gross margin embedded in the Energy equipment backlog has improved by more than 500 basis points over the same period. This is the strongest evidence available that recent orders carry better economics than the older backlog, although Wärtsilä does not separate the contribution of price, product mix, geography and contract terms.

Delivery capacity is the crucial limitation. Equipment lead times have lengthened, pushing revenue recognition outward. Wärtsilä is expanding its Sustainable Technology Hub so that fully commissioned output in Q1 2029 can reach roughly 2.2 times the 2025 operational level. The disclosed supply-chain constraint is not generic “execution risk”: critical components such as engine blocks, crankshafts and turbochargers come from a limited global supplier base. Management has described 2027 delivery slots as increasingly committed. I found no evidence that engineering hours are currently the primary bottleneck; disclosures instead point to factory throughput and critical-component supply.

That explains why record orders did not trigger a clean positive share-price response. The 21 July results-day Helsinki close was EUR 29.99, down 1.87% from EUR 30.56 on 20 July; the stock opened at EUR 31.41 and sold off during the session. An Investing.com summary reported a roughly 3.6% fall and displayed “$29.46,” but its quoted number is inconsistent with the actual Helsinki result-day close. It appears to have mixed an intraday reaction with a dynamically updated quote and the wrong currency. EUR 29.46 was the Helsinki close one month later, on 21 August. The economic message from the trading is still valid: investors cared less about whether orders were strong than about when those orders would become revenue and margin.

A second mechanical trap concerns the 14% margin target. Wärtsilä's formal profitability target applies to Marine and Energy combined. When Energy was split in March 2025, the company gave Marine plus Energy combined long-term targets of 5% annual organic growth and a 14% operating margin; Energy Storage received separate low-double-digit growth and 3–5% margin objectives. Management reiterated that the 14% target is a combined Marine-and-Energy target because shared factories, R&D and logistics make perfectly clean divisional economics artificial.

Q2 2026 also happened to show a 14.0% comparable operating margin for total continuing operations. That coincidence has caused secondary summaries to blur target and reported basis. Using the Q2 segment disclosures, Marine produced EUR 124 million of comparable operating result on EUR 882 million of sales and Energy EUR 90 million on EUR 580 million. The derived Marine-plus-Energy comparable margin comes to about 14.6%, already above the formal target. On the first-half numbers the same calculation gives roughly 14.1%. The group's reported 14.0% Q2 margin and the 14% Marine-plus-Energy target are different metrics.

The third source of confusion is the company perimeter. Wärtsilä has effectively dismantled its non-core Portfolio Business while moving Energy Storage outside the consolidated core. ANCS was divested in July 2025, Marine Electrical Systems in October 2025, and Gas Solutions and Water & Waste both completed their disposals on 1 June 2026. Gas Solutions alone generated EUR 394 million of 2025 revenue and Water & Waste EUR 54 million, but both had profitability below Wärtsilä's targets. Once those June transactions completed, Portfolio Business had no remaining operating businesses.

Energy Storage is the more revealing case. Wärtsilä opened a strategic review in 2023, ended that review in March 2025 without an outright disposal, turned Storage into its own reporting segment from 1 April 2025, then on 15 June 2026 agreed to transfer it into a 50/50 joint venture with Germany's RCT Solutions. The 2025 Storage business produced EUR 694 million of sales and only EUR 23 million of operating profit, a 3.3% margin. The proposed JV is expected to be loss-making in 2026, with an estimated EUR 40–50 million impact on Wärtsilä's full-year operating result depending on closing timing, and is expected to move into positive territory only toward the end of 2027. Existing Wärtsilä project guarantees remain available to the JV.

I read the Storage sequence as a disciplined retreat from a business whose stand-alone competitive economics proved weaker than the strategic narrative, not as a clean value-realising disposal. The retained 50% interest preserves optionality if RCT's supply-chain and proposed U.S. vertical integration improve the asset, but the guarantee exposure, future share of associate results and financing requirements mean Wärtsilä has not eliminated the risk. An outright strategic review that led first to a standalone segment and eventually to a joint venture is evidence that a simple full-value sale was not available on acceptable terms; that is an inference from the sequence, not a disclosed management admission.

The core Marine and Energy businesses are in a materially better position. Marine's backdrop combines a strong shipbuilding cycle, congested yards and regulatory pressure to improve fuel efficiency. In H1 2026, 1,483 newbuild contracts were recorded globally versus 647 in H1 2025 on Wärtsilä's cited industry data; ships on order represented roughly 20% of existing fleet capacity, and shipyard lead times were the longest since 2009. Alternative-fuel-capable vessels represented 17% of contracted ships and 24% of contracted capacity.

Regulation supports efficiency spending, but the global IMO story is less certain than many decarbonisation narratives imply. EU ETS rules are already binding for large ships in scope, with the phase-in reaching full coverage of verified emissions from 2026 and methane and nitrous oxide joining the ETS scope from 2026. FuelEU Maritime has applied since 2025, beginning with a 2% reduction in lifecycle fuel greenhouse-gas intensity and tightening progressively toward 2050. By contrast, the IMO Net-Zero Framework was approved technically in April 2025 but its intended formal adoption was adjourned in October 2025 for one year. As of this research date, it should be treated as an unfinished global regulatory framework, not booked demand.

Energy has a different secular tailwind. The IEA expects global electricity demand to grow more than 3.5% a year on average through 2030, while data-centre electricity use is projected to more than double to around 945 TWh by 2030. Renewables, natural gas and nuclear are expected collectively to meet incremental global power demand over 2026–2030. That mix creates demand for flexibility, but reciprocating engines compete with batteries, demand response, open- and combined-cycle turbines and grid investment. Wärtsilä has an attractive niche where fast deployment, modular redundancy, cycling capability and later lifecycle service matter; it does not possess the whole flexibility market.

Financially, the transformation has been dramatic. As-reported comparable operating margin rose from 5.6% in 2022 to 8.3% in 2023, 10.8% in 2024 and 12.0% in 2025. Operating cash flow climbed to EUR 1.208 billion in 2024 and EUR 1.598 billion in 2025. Working capital moved from EUR 179 million positive in 2022 to EUR 1.263 billion negative in 2025, meaning customer payments and the enlarged backlog have increasingly financed operations. Gearing fell to -0.70 at year-end 2025.

This is excellent cash generation, but part of the improvement is cyclical financing from customers rather than permanent free cash flow. If equipment orders slow, the working-capital tailwind cannot be extrapolated indefinitely. Management expects working capital to remain negative over the next several years, and the long order book gives that forecast credibility. Even so, the increasingly negative balance is one reason reported operating cash flow should not be capitalised at face value.

The capital market has shifted its label for Wärtsilä. The old version was a cyclical marine-and-power-equipment company vulnerable to shipbuilding cycles and lumpy power projects. The current version is being valued partly as a recurring-service compounder, partly as a decarbonisation supplier and increasingly as a beneficiary of constrained electricity infrastructure and data-centre power demand. At EUR 29.46, the shares trade at about 26.3 times trailing EPS of roughly EUR 1.12. The stock remains about 28% below its 52-week high of EUR 40.75, showing how far expectations had run before the market began demanding proof that record orders can actually pass through capacity and into earnings.

Qualitative portrait: company in transition. The transition is no longer primarily an operational turnaround: margins, cash flow, balance-sheet quality and core order intake already show real improvement. The remaining transition is one of perimeter and valuation. Wärtsilä is becoming a more focused Marine-and-Energy company with a higher service mix and substantially cleaner balance sheet, while investors are deciding whether the quality of that core deserves a structurally higher multiple than the business earned in its old cyclical form.

Vertical history, financial review, and capital-market narrative

Wärtsilä's 190-year history matters because the company accumulated its competitive advantage through industrial capability instead of inventing it as a modern platform business. The company traces its origin to 12 April 1834, when permission was granted to build a sawmill by the Wärtsilä rapids in Tohmajärvi in Karelia. It evolved through iron, machinery, shipbuilding and eventually diesel-engine manufacture. The current company bears little resemblance to its founding business, but the long arc established the metallurgy, manufacturing and maritime relationships from which its modern engine franchise emerged.

There is no useful modern “founder/venture-capital/IPO” story. Wärtsilä emerged through almost two centuries of corporate evolution, mergers and changes in industrial scope, rather than through a conventional recent primary offering for which an IPO price and capital-raised figure form the natural starting valuation. I could not validate a reliable primary archival source giving a modern-equivalent IPO price or proceeds for the present Helsinki line, so no such figures are invented here. The economically relevant listing history is instead the later evolution of the share structure and the corporate mergers that concentrated the company around power systems.

A decisive industrial turn came in the late twentieth century as Wärtsilä concentrated increasingly on diesel engines and related marine power. In 1997, Metra and Fincantieri combined Wärtsilä Diesel and New Sulzer Diesel into Wärtsilä NSD. The significance was larger than the name change: the company became part of the consolidation of European medium-speed engine technology and built the scale, installed base and global service requirement that underpin today's economics. Subsequent corporate simplification eventually produced the modern Wärtsilä identity.

The next stage was expansion from engines into systems. Over the 2000s and 2010s Wärtsilä used acquisitions to add propulsion, environmental systems, marine automation, digital navigation, optimisation and energy-storage capabilities. That strategy made commercial sense when shipowners and utilities increasingly wanted integrated solutions rather than isolated pieces of machinery. It also left Wärtsilä with a sprawling collection of businesses with uneven economics, several of which later became the Portfolio Business that management spent the 2020s unwinding. The company's acquisitions-and-divestments archive documents both halves of that swing, from portfolio expansion to later pruning.

The share structure itself has changed enough to make raw long-term price charts hazardous. Wärtsilä's former A and B series were combined into one share class in 2008. Subsequent free-share issues, including a large 2018 issue that took the total number of shares to 591,723,390, altered the per-share denominator without changing aggregate enterprise value. Long-term price and EPS comparisons need corporate-action adjustment. Today's shares carry one vote each.

The next downturn tested the 2010s systems-expansion model. By the start of the 2020s, management had inherited a company with good technology and a large aftermarket but unsatisfactory profitability. The numbers show the problem. Comparable operating margin was 7.5% in 2021 and fell to 5.6% in 2022. Reported 2022 operating result actually turned negative at EUR -26 million while comparable operating result remained EUR 325 million, reflecting substantial exceptional costs in a year of restructuring, supply-chain disruption and the exit from Russia. Cash flow from operations was EUR -62 million.

Håkan Agnevall arrived as CEO in 2021 after running Volvo Bus and holding senior positions at Bombardier Transportation and ABB. Judge his tenure by what followed rather than by rhetoric: a sharper focus on Marine and Energy, divestitures, margin rebuilding, negative working-capital discipline and a willingness to return excess cash. Arjen Berends has been CFO since 2018 and has worked for Wärtsilä since 1988, giving the management team an unusually long internal financial memory alongside an externally recruited CEO. At year-end 2025 Agnevall owned 238,700 Wärtsilä shares.

The financial recovery began in 2023. Comparable operating result rose from EUR 325 million in 2022 to EUR 497 million in 2023, EUR 694 million in 2024 and EUR 829 million in 2025 on the as-reported perimeter. Cash flow recovered even faster. That progression underpins the capital-market re-rating: investors had evidence that pricing, service growth, cost control and working-capital discipline were moving through the P&L rather than remaining strategic promises.

The historical figures below are deliberately kept on the company's as-reported full-group basis. They should not be combined in a growth calculation with the 2025 restated continuing-operations figures used later in the report.

Metric 2021 2022 2023 2024 2025
Net sales, EUR m 4,778 5,842 6,015 6,449 6,914
Comparable operating margin 7.5% 5.6% 8.3% 10.8% 12.0%
Net income, EUR m 193 -59 269 507 630
Operating cash flow, EUR m 731 -62 822 1,208 1,598
Gross capex, EUR m 143 161 149 170 150
Working capital, EUR m -100 179 -169 -787 -1,263
Gearing 0.00 0.23 0.02 -0.31 -0.70

Source: Wärtsilä five-year financial information; figures are as reported for each historical year, not the later 2026 discontinued-operation restatement.

Sales grew roughly 45% from 2021 to 2025, but earnings grew much faster because the starting margin was depressed. The more important vertical story is not topline compounding. It is a near-doubling of comparable margin from the 2022 trough, supported by service mix, repricing and portfolio focus. Gross capex remained only 2–3% of sales, illustrating that the historical model was not capital-intensive in the conventional heavy-manufacturing sense. R&D, by contrast, rose from EUR 196 million in 2021 to EUR 329 million in 2025, or 4.8% of 2025 sales, reflecting the continuing cost of fuel-flexible engines, emissions technology, automation and optimisation.

The cash story is stronger than the accounting earnings story, but it needs adjustment. Aggregate 2021–2025 operating cash flow was EUR 4.297 billion against EUR 1.540 billion of aggregate net income, a 2.79 times conversion ratio. Yet working capital moved from EUR -100 million to EUR -1.263 billion over the period. Much of the cash conversion therefore reflects customer advances and the lengthening order book. This is economically valuable because customers are financing part of Wärtsilä's production cycle, but the benefit is linked to continued order strength.

Returns on capital contain the same feature. Reported ROCE rose from -1.1% in 2022 to 17.1% in 2023, 37.1% in 2024 and 65.4% in 2025. H1 2026 ROCE was still higher, around 72.7%. Part of that is genuine operating improvement; part comes from negative working capital and net cash reducing the capital denominator. Wärtsilä has become a highly productive user of reported capital, but investors should not translate a 60–70% ROCE mechanically into evidence of an equally extreme product moat.

The balance sheet has become a genuine strategic asset. Year-end 2025 interest-bearing debt was EUR 581 million against enough cash to produce EUR 2.006 billion of net cash on the company's net-interest-bearing-debt calculation. The extraordinary 2026 dividend and portfolio movements reduced that cushion, but Wärtsilä remained solidly net cash at H1 2026. Its formal gearing target is below 0.5, so the actual balance sheet sits far inside the limit.

Capital allocation has shifted from repair to distribution and core capacity. For 2025 earnings the AGM approved a EUR 0.54 base dividend plus a EUR 0.52 extraordinary dividend, EUR 1.06 in total, essentially matching reported 2025 EPS. The second EUR 0.27 ordinary instalment is due in September 2026. The extraordinary component should not be annualised: management explicitly identified EUR 0.54 as the base for future dividend policy.

The strategic clean-up accelerated in 2025. The review of Energy Storage ended in March without a sale, and from 1 April the old Energy segment was divided into Energy and Energy Storage. This created three reporting segments: Marine, Energy and Energy Storage, while Portfolio Business remained outside them. At the same time, Marine and Energy received combined 5% organic growth and 14% operating-margin targets. Storage carried its own much lower profitability target.

ANCS completed its sale to Solix on 1 July 2025. Marine Electrical Systems, whose 2024 annual revenue was about EUR 100 million, completed its sale to VINCI Energies on 31 October 2025. The latter disposal removed roughly EUR 620 million from the group order book; ANCS had already removed around EUR 260 million. These are unusually large backlog adjustments relative to current quarterly sales, which is one reason an as-reported order-book series overstates the apparent weakening caused by divestitures.

Gas Solutions and Water & Waste followed on 1 June 2026, completing the liquidation of Portfolio Business. Wärtsilä's completion announcement did not disclose transaction consideration. Gas Solutions had 2025 sales of EUR 394 million and Water & Waste EUR 54 million, and both were below the company's profitability objectives. The H1 2026 order book was adjusted by roughly another EUR 650 million for portfolio exits.

This is why 2025 now has two legitimate but incompatible faces:

Dimension FY2025 as reported FY2025 continuing operations restated in 2026
Net sales, EUR m 6,914 6,219
Order intake, EUR m 8,102 7,647
Order book, EUR m 8,248 7,530
Comparable operating margin 12.0% 12.9%
Service sales, EUR m about 3,595† 3,553
EPS, EUR 1.06 1.06§

† As-reported annual disclosure says services were 52% of sales; amount is approximate. § EPS presentation follows the company's key-figure conventions; discontinued-operation accounting means it should not be used to reconstruct segment profit mechanically.

Sources: FY2025 annual reporting and H1 2026 restatement.

The restated margin is higher because low-margin Energy Storage is removed from continuing operations. This is a real improvement in the quality of the reported perimeter, but not an organic margin gain earned by the same set of assets. Any model that takes 12.0% as 2025 and then measures 2026's continuing margin against it overstates underlying improvement.

Energy Storage's JV announcement on 15 June introduced the second segment-definition change in fifteen months. Wärtsilä agreed to a 50/50 venture with RCT Solutions. Future investors may dilute both initial shareholders. Storage had about 480 employees and EUR 694 million of 2025 sales. Net assets to be transferred represent less than 5% of Wärtsilä's net assets. Until closing, Storage is treated as a discontinued operation and held for sale; after closing, the retained stake is to be recorded in Other Business Activities through the share of associated-company results. The original release expected closing in Q3 2026. I found no subsequent completion announcement in the Wärtsilä investor-release feed reviewed through the research date, so this report treats the transaction as signed but not confirmed closed.

The market has repeatedly signalled that today's valuation requires clean execution. In October 2025, Q3 order intake missed market expectations and the shares fell about 5%. In February 2026, Q4 orders fell 11% year over year, partly because of Storage weakness, and the stock fell roughly 3% despite management's enthusiasm for data-centre opportunities. Q1 2026 combined Marine-and-Energy orders then surged, but the market remained sensitive to Storage and valuation. Q2 delivered the record numbers yet still finished down 1.87% on the day. Investors are trading the second derivative: whether a strong order book can beat already elevated expectations.

The 52-week trading range summarises the re-rating and retracement. The shares reached EUR 40.75 at their 52-week high and stood at EUR 29.46 on 21 August, about 28% below that peak but still at roughly 26.3 times trailing earnings. The old market narrative was recovery. The present one is quality and scarcity: a concentrated Marine-and-Energy platform with record orders and a growing service base. That narrative has improved the multiple faster than capacity can improve reported revenue.

Business model, moat, industry, and peers

The current operating perimeter is best understood as two core machines plus a shrinking residue. Marine sells engines, propulsion, hybrid and integrated power-transmission systems and follows them with decades of service. Energy sells engine-based power plants for balancing, baseload and data-centre applications and attaches service agreements where customers value availability, predictable maintenance and performance. Portfolio Business is effectively finished following the June disposals. Energy Storage is treated as discontinued pending the JV transaction.

The cleanest current segment picture is H1 2026, presented on the company's continuing-operation basis:

Dimension Marine Energy Portfolio Business Continuing group
Net sales, EUR m 1,702 1,045 258 3,004
Service sales, EUR m 1,053 561 27 1,642
Service share of sales 61.9% 53.7% 10.5% 54.7%
Comparable operating margin 13.5% 15.1% 8.7% 13.7%

Rounding means segment totals may differ slightly from reported group totals. Source: H1 2026 segment disclosure.

Marine is the larger and more service-heavy business. Its installed base gives Wärtsilä recurring access to customers after the original shipyard purchase. That matters because the initial equipment customer and the lifetime economic beneficiary are often different. Shipyards focus intensely on acquisition cost; shipowners and operators care about fuel consumption, uptime and overhaul intervals. Management explicitly says this makes Marine new-equipment pricing structurally harder than Energy pricing and helps explain why Marine margins historically run below Energy's.

Energy currently earns the higher margin. Here the same buyer can more often assess the power plant and its lifecycle agreement as one economic package. Wärtsilä can sell modular plant availability, fuel efficiency, cycling capability and maintenance together. That makes lifecycle value easier to monetise at the initial sale and is one reason the Energy segment reached a 15.5% Q2 comparable margin.

Q2 itself illustrates why the 14% headline requires careful labelling:

Dimension Marine Energy Continuing group
Net sales, EUR m 882 580 1,559
Comparable operating result, EUR m 124 90 218
Comparable operating margin 14.0% 15.5% 14.0%

Source: Q2 2026 continuing-operation segment disclosure.

Marine plus Energy generated a derived combined Q2 comparable margin of about 14.6%, versus approximately 13.7% for full-year 2025 on the same target basis. The formal 14% target has therefore been reached on the basis to which the target actually applies. Portfolio's remaining Q2 activity and corporate eliminations make the total group's coincidental 14.0% a separate figure.

Services are the economic anchor, but the precise profit split is undisclosed. On the restated 2025 continuing perimeter, service revenue was 57.1% of sales. Marine was more than 60% service in H1 2026. The rolling 12-month service book-to-bill remains above one, and Marine-and-Energy service order backlog increased 11% in Q2 to an all-time high. These facts support recurring growth. They do not justify inventing a “70% of EBIT comes from services” figure, because Wärtsilä does not publish one.

The service moat is built from switching friction rather than contractual captivity alone. Engines and propulsion systems operate in safety-critical environments. Owners need parts availability, global field-service coverage, operating data, software, scheduled overhauls and engineers familiar with the installed configuration. Performance-based agreements move Wärtsilä further into the customer's operating economics. A supplier that already understands the equipment and carries the service history has an advantage when the vessel or power plant is modified for a new fuel, efficiency upgrade or operating profile.

Technology is the second genuine moat, particularly fuel flexibility. Marine's decarbonisation path is unusually uncertain: LNG, methanol, ammonia, biofuels, synthetic methane, hybrids and efficiency upgrades can all matter depending on vessel type and regulation. A customer ordering a ship today may operate it for 20–30 years. Wärtsilä's ability to offer engines and systems with conversion pathways reduces the cost of making an irreversible fuel choice today. That advantage becomes more valuable when regulation is uncertain, because optionality itself has economic value.

The moat is medium rather than impregnable. Wärtsilä does not control a software network, proprietary fuel supply or a regulatory licence that locks rivals out. MAN/Everllence, Rolls-Royce Power Systems/mtu, Caterpillar and Cummins retain deep engine expertise; Kongsberg Maritime is formidable in integrated maritime systems; Alfa Laval occupies critical emissions, separation and heat-transfer positions. Customers can and do multi-source technologies across vessels and plants. Wärtsilä's advantage emerges from the combination of installed base, engine engineering, integration and global lifecycle support.

The cost structure is correspondingly mixed. Manufacturing has meaningful variable sourcing because Wärtsilä relies on suppliers for major components, limiting the fixed capital needed to grow in ordinary conditions. R&D is more structural: the company spent EUR 329 million in 2025, 4.8% of sales. Global service engineers, software development, test facilities and production expertise are difficult to remove in a downturn without damaging the franchise. This creates operating leverage when equipment volumes and service utilisation rise, but also explains why protecting margin in a deep equipment downturn requires more than simply cutting purchased materials.

The current boom is exposing the other side of that asset-light model. Outsourcing provides flexibility until the whole industry runs into the same critical suppliers. Wärtsilä has specifically identified engine blocks, crankshafts and turbochargers as components with limited global sourcing alternatives. Long-term supplier agreements help price and capacity stability but do not create instantaneous physical capacity.

Management's answer is the Sustainable Technology Hub expansion. The planned 2.2-times increase versus 2025 operational output, fully available in Q1 2029, is a strong vote of confidence in sustained Energy demand. It is also a reminder that the next three years are a manufacturing ramp, not a pure software-style revenue acceleration. If new orders arrive faster than slots can be built, book-to-bill can remain spectacular while near-term sales growth remains ordinary.

Marine's industry cycle is currently favourable. H1 2026 global newbuild contracting of 1,483 vessels was more than double the prior-year figure cited by Wärtsilä, while the global order book amounted to around 20% of existing fleet capacity. Cruise yards have long lead times and firm plans stretching well into the next decade. LNG carriers, specialised vessels and parts of the ferry market remain active, while container shipping is supported by rerouting and high fleet utilisation but carries greater cyclical uncertainty.

The marine profit pool is not concentrated solely in newbuild engines. A new ship creates decades of maintenance, spare-part, upgrade and compliance work. This is why a strong newbuild cycle can produce a delayed second wave of service revenue after deliveries. Conversely, ships already afloat still need maintenance during a weak order cycle, giving Wärtsilä more resilience than a pure shipyard supplier.

Separate the regulatory demand driver into what is already law and what remains political intent. EU ETS has covered large ships entering EU ports since 2024. The phase-in reaches 100% of covered verified emissions for the 2026 emissions year, and methane and nitrous oxide join the covered greenhouse gases in 2026. FuelEU Maritime took effect in 2025, initially requiring a 2% reduction in average lifecycle greenhouse-gas intensity and tightening toward an 80% reduction by 2050. These measures already create an economic price for efficiency, lower-carbon fuels and upgrades.

The IMO global framework is less certain. MEPC 83 approved draft rules in April 2025 combining a fuel standard with a global greenhouse-gas pricing mechanism, but the extraordinary October 2025 meeting that was supposed to adopt them was adjourned for a year. The IMO says talks are to resume in 2026. Ammonia, methanol, carbon capture and other compliance investments may receive global regulatory support later, but an investor should not convert the original intended 2027 timetable into guaranteed orders today.

This distinction is already visible commercially. Wärtsilä has said uncertainty around IMO carbon pricing delayed some carbon-capture retrofit decisions, while efficiency projects, hybrid installations and power derating continued because they create immediate fuel savings regardless of future rulemaking. That is exactly the hierarchy investors should use: near-term efficiency economics are firmer demand than technologies whose payback depends on an unfinished regulation.

Energy's cycle has both secular and cyclical layers. Global electricity consumption is forecast by the IEA to grow by more than 3.5% annually through 2030, while renewables, natural gas and nuclear collectively expand to serve the growth. More intermittent renewable output increases the need for flexibility, but “flexibility” is a competitive market rather than a Wärtsilä product category. Batteries, dispatchable gas generation, demand response, transmission and grid-forming technology all compete for portions of the same problem.

Data centres add a new demand layer. The IEA expects their worldwide electricity use to exceed 900 TWh by 2030, more than double today's level, with U.S. clusters especially important. Wärtsilä's Q2 orders show that this has become a real revenue opportunity for the company rather than merely thematic positioning. Engine plants can be built modularly and provide redundancy, rapid response and high availability; the trade-offs are fuel cost, emissions and permitting. Batteries respond faster and have no combustion emissions at the point of use but are duration-limited; turbines bring scale and can offer strong economics for large continuous loads. Customer choice depends on duty cycle rather than a single technology “winning.”

The horizontal comparison is unusual because no listed company is a perfect duplicate of Wärtsilä.

Kongsberg Maritime is now the cleanest listed marine comparison after becoming an independent Oslo-listed company on 23 April 2026 under KMAR. Its economic centre is different: automation, navigation, dynamic positioning, integrated ship systems and aftermarket rather than Wärtsilä's medium-speed engine core. Kongsberg Maritime's 2025 aftermarket share was about 54% of revenue, close enough to Wärtsilä's service intensity to make the quality of lifecycle revenue genuinely comparable. In Q2 2026 Kongsberg Maritime reported an EBITDA margin of roughly 12.5% and a record order backlog. Customers choose it for vessel integration and control capability; Wärtsilä competes or collaborates with it depending on the ship system.

Alfa Laval is a listed industrial group rather than a marine pure play. Its Marine activities monetise heat transfer, separation, fluid handling, exhaust treatment and energy efficiency. Q2 2026 group order intake grew 29% organically and adjusted EBITA margin was 17.0%. The margin is useful evidence that mission-critical installed-base industrial equipment can support profitability well above old-style heavy-industry norms. Alfa Laval's group multiple still cannot be mapped directly onto Wärtsilä Marine, because much of Alfa Laval lies outside marine.

Rolls-Royce Power Systems, built around mtu, is a particularly relevant Energy and smaller-marine technology rival, but it sits inside Rolls-Royce Holdings. Power Systems produced an underlying 20.3% operating margin in H1 2026, up from 15.3%, driven particularly by power generation, higher volumes, better mix and commercial optimisation. Data centres are an explicit growth driver. The division proves that distributed power can support margins above Wärtsilä's 14% target under favourable mix. The Rolls-Royce group valuation, however, is dominated by Civil Aerospace and Defence and cannot be treated as a Power Systems trading multiple.

Caterpillar and Cummins provide the other industrial reference point. Their advantages are enormous engine volumes, dealer networks and broad power-generation portfolios; Wärtsilä's niche is larger medium-speed, modular generation systems where high cycling, fuel flexibility and lifecycle optimisation matter. GE Vernova and Siemens Energy are more relevant as technological substitutes in utility-scale gas turbines, grid equipment and power-system investment than as direct valuation peers. MAN Energy Solutions, now operating under the Everllence identity, remains an important engine competitor but has no separately traded equity multiple. The peer group is an operating comparison set, not a set of interchangeable stocks.

This is why I do not present a faux-precise peer P/E table. Kongsberg Maritime has only a few months of standalone public-market history; Rolls-Royce Power Systems is not independently traded; Alfa Laval's group mix is much broader; Caterpillar and Cummins have substantial businesses with different cycle exposure. Comparing a 20.3% Power Systems divisional margin with Rolls-Royce's aerospace-heavy group P/E would violate economic comparability. The useful horizontal insight is instead that Wärtsilä occupies a scarce listed niche between marine systems, recurring industrial service and flexible power generation.

Its competitive weakness is equally clear: Wärtsilä lacks the pure recurring revenue of a software company and the volume scale of the largest engine groups. Shipbuilding and power-capex cycles still determine equipment demand. The service installed base cushions those cycles; it does not abolish them.

Governance is conventional by European industrial standards. There is one share class and one vote per share. In a July 2025 shareholder snapshot, Invaw Invest AB was the largest owner at 17.7%, followed by institutional holders including Finnish pension funds and large global asset managers. There is no majority controlling shareholder. Tom Johnstone chairs the board, while Agnevall and Berends provide continuity at executive level.

Management's strongest evidence is execution: the comparable margin recovery, cash generation, exit from sub-target Portfolio businesses and willingness to distribute surplus cash. The counter-evidence is Energy Storage. Storage was purchased and developed as a strategic growth business, yet intense competition, U.S. tariffs and weak order intake ultimately produced a low-margin business that is now being deconsolidated. Capital allocation has improved; it has not been error-free.

Current fundamentals and valuation

The latest quarter looks exceptional at the order line and merely good at the sales line. Q2 continuing-operation sales were EUR 1.559 billion, 2% lower on the reported basis.

Organic Q2 sales increased 5%, showing that divestitures and FX, rather than weakening core demand, explain much of the reported decline.

Marine and Energy combined sales were EUR 1.461 billion, 5% higher on the reported basis.

Marine and Energy combined organic sales increased 6%.

This is the order-to-revenue lag in one set of figures. Total Q2 book-to-bill was 1.83, while the total order book reached EUR 8.976 billion at the end of June, 13% above the comparison point despite around EUR 650 million of H1 adjustments for divested operations. Only EUR 2.633 billion of the order book was scheduled for delivery during 2026, so much of the backlog converts in later periods or consists of multi-year service commitments.

Profitability is already benefiting from old backlog repricing and service. Q2 comparable operating profit was EUR 218 million, up 7%, and the continuing-operation comparable margin rose to 14.0% from 12.7%. First-half comparable operating result was EUR 411 million, or 13.7% of sales. Operating cash flow was EUR 497 million in Q2 and EUR 504 million for the half year.

The first-half cash number looks weaker than the prior-year EUR 606 million, but the balance sheet remains unusually strong and the company still expects negative working capital over coming years. The relevant question is whether further customer advances can keep growing faster than an already large backlog. I would not extrapolate 2025's EUR 1.598 billion operating cash flow as a normal annual run rate.

Current management guidance is deliberately qualitative. Wärtsilä expects the Marine demand environment over Q3 2026–Q2 2027 to be similar to the comparison period and gives the same “similar” wording for Energy. Management also emphasises that two consecutive Energy quarters produced record orders and Q2 Marine reached a record, singling out Energy strength. The modest guidance vocabulary against exceptional orders is another reason the market focuses on conversion capacity rather than simply extrapolating order growth.

The last four reporting points show the expectation shift. Q3 2025 orders missed consensus and shares fell around 5%. Q4 2025 orders were hurt by Storage and shares fell around 3%. Q1 2026 brought record Energy demand and sharply improved core orders but Storage remained weak. Q2 then moved the debate entirely to delivery capacity and backlog economics. That evolution is healthier than a theme-driven rally because the core business evidence has strengthened, but it also means future earnings prints face a higher bar.

The sell-side reaction has not been uniformly bullish. For example, Oddo reduced its Wärtsilä target price to EUR 33 from EUR 36 after Q2 while keeping a Neutral view. A broader primary-source analyst estimate-revision history is not publicly disclosed by Wärtsilä, so I would not infer a consensus earnings-upgrade cycle from one research-house action.

The market is now trading a mixture of four real fundamentals: service-led margin quality, the flexible-generation cycle, data-centre power demand and portfolio simplification. The speculative layer is the degree to which those forces justify treating Wärtsilä as a structurally higher-multiple compounder rather than a high-quality cyclical industrial. The distinction matters more at 26 times earnings than it did when the margin was depressed.

The bull case starts with backlog quality. Energy equipment backlog gross margin is more than 500 basis points better than at the start of 2025. The service book is at a record. Core order intake is growing despite portfolio exits. If capacity additions allow that backlog to convert while service penetration rises, 14% can become a floor rather than an end-state margin.

The bear case starts at exactly the same point. A backlog with long delivery times locks in customer commitments but also locks Wärtsilä into execution obligations over years. Supplier inflation, project delay or commissioning complexity can erode quoted margins before revenue is recognised. More importantly, if customers have ordered early because competitors also have long lead times, today's exceptional orders may be pulling forward future demand. A record book is both visibility and duration risk.

The Energy Storage exit cuts both ways. Reported group growth will look weaker because roughly EUR 694 million of 2025 sales disappears from consolidated continuing operations, while reported margin rises because a 3.3%-margin business leaves the denominator. The retained 50% stake preserves upside but can still contribute losses below operating result after closing. Investors must judge the core business on Marine plus Energy rather than use headline group growth through the perimeter change.

Valuation starts with the Helsinki price. At EUR 29.46 and approximately EUR 1.12 trailing EPS, the stock trades near 26.3 times trailing earnings. Using roughly EUR 1.7 billion of H1 net cash and an estimated EUR 1.022 billion of trailing continuing-operation EBITDA derived from the 2025 and H1 2026 restated figures, enterprise value is about EUR 15.7 billion and EV/EBITDA roughly 15.4 times. These are demanding industrial multiples, justified only if current margin quality is durable and core growth remains above old-cycle averages.

A precise historical valuation percentile would imply more confidence than the data support. The share denominator was altered by free issues, and recent segment restructurings change earnings scope. I do not assign a fabricated “83rd percentile” label. Current trailing P/E is clearly a premium to what one would normally capitalise as a mature cyclical equipment business, while the recurring service share and net-cash balance sheet support some premium.

Cash-flow passthrough comes before the valuation scenarios. Five-year aggregate operating cash flow was EUR 4.297 billion against EUR 1.540 billion of net income, giving a 2.79 times OCF/net-income ratio. Gross capex over those five years totalled EUR 773 million. The problem is that the period also contains more than EUR 1 billion of working-capital improvement, so raw “free cash flow” materially overstates steady-state owner earnings.

Wärtsilä does not disclose maintenance versus growth capex. Historical gross capex averaged about EUR 155 million per year and remained around 2–3% of sales. Before the newly announced capacity programme, I estimate maintenance capex at roughly 75–100% of that historical average, or about EUR 115–155 million annually. This is an analytical assumption rather than company guidance. The lower end acknowledges that part of historical capex built growth and new technology capacity; the upper end is deliberately conservative.

Applying that maintenance range to aggregate five-year operating cash generation gives normalised historical owner earnings of roughly EUR 705–743 million a year, about EUR 1.20–1.26 per share on the current share base. At EUR 29.46 the corresponding owner-earnings yield is about 4.1–4.3%, equivalent to roughly 23–25 times owner earnings. That is not more than 30% away from the headline 26.3 times P/E, so accounting earnings are not grossly misleading; cash flow merely needs normalisation for working capital.

A formal service/equipment SOTP would normally be attractive here because service deserves a higher multiple than cyclical equipment. The problem is that Wärtsilä discloses revenue but not service EBIT. Applying separate sales multiples would manufacture precision. I instead use normalised owner earnings as the primary method and EV/EBITDA as a cross-check, while embedding the 57% service mix in the multiple selection.

The following scenarios use the current Marine-and-Energy perimeter as the economic core. The 5% base organic-growth assumption is anchored to the company's long-term target; the higher margin assumptions reflect the already achieved target and better Energy backlog economics. The multiples deliberately decline from today's P/E in the conservative and base cases because a company growing mid-single digits should not require permanent multiple expansion to work as an investment.

Dimension Conservative Base Optimistic
Core organic sales growth, medium term 3% 5% 7%
Sustainable Marine+Energy operating margin 13.0–14.0% 14.5–15.0% 16.0–16.5%
Normalised owner earnings/share, EUR 1.20 1.40 1.57
P/owner-earnings assumption 21x 23x 26x
12–18 month implied fair value, EUR 25–27 31–34 39–42
Upside/downside vs EUR 29.46 -15% to -8% +5% to +15% +32% to +43%

These are scenario values, not price targets issued by management. They are valuation-scenario analysis within a research framework, not investment advice.

The conservative case assumes orders normalise, the present manufacturing bottleneck limits conversion and the 14% target is roughly a peak-cycle result rather than a floor. The central permanent-loss trigger is a combination of lower equipment demand and multiple compression, not a temporary quarter of delayed sales.

The base case assumes 5% core organic growth, gradual realisation of the >500-basis-point improvement in Energy backlog economics, continued service growth and enough capacity investment to move the sustainable combined margin into the mid-14s without requiring a heroic 2026–27 revenue ramp. The multiple is below today's headline P/E but still above an ordinary capital-goods multiple because more than half of revenue is service and the balance sheet is net cash.

The optimistic case requires data-centre and balancing demand to remain strong after competitors expand capacity, the factory programme to ramp cleanly, Marine service penetration to continue rising and margins to reach the mid-teens rather than stop at 14%. A 26 times owner-earnings multiple in that case essentially says Wärtsilä has completed its reclassification from cyclical industrial to high-quality service-rich compounder.

An EV/EBITDA cross-check yields slightly lower values, particularly in the bull case, because it gives less direct credit to service quality. Using roughly 12–13 times normalised EBITDA in the conservative case, 14 times in the base case and 16 times in the optimistic case produces values concentrated toward the lower halves of the ranges above. That is why I do not push the base value into the high EUR 30s simply because current orders are exceptional.

Expectation-gap analysis is straightforward. The market already knows orders are at records. The next surprise will come from one of four things: how fast the backlog converts into sales, whether Energy equipment backlog margin continues to improve, whether Marine closes the margin gap with Energy, and whether capacity expansion preserves cash returns rather than absorbing them. A further record order quarter with unchanged revenue timing could be received indifferently. A modest order quarter with visibly faster conversion and stronger margins could be more valuable.

Storage has become less important to the equity narrative but more important to accounting clarity. Confirmation of JV closing, visibility on guarantee release and evidence that the associate can approach breakeven by late 2027 would remove an overhang. Conversely, a request for additional Wärtsilä capital or unexpected guarantee claims would undermine the claim that the transaction meaningfully ring-fences the asset.

The margin-of-safety test is less flattering than the operating results. EUR 29.46 is above the EUR 25–27 value implied by the conservative scenario. The discount to conservative value is therefore negative: by this discipline there is no conservative-case purchase cushion.

The most fragile base assumption is the earnings uplift from backlog pricing and capacity. Starting from roughly EUR 1.12 trailing EPS/earnings power, the base case requires owner earnings around EUR 1.40. If only 70% of that incremental EUR 0.28 improvement arrives, owner earnings would be roughly EUR 1.32. At the same 23 times multiple, the base value falls from about EUR 32.2 to roughly EUR 30.3, almost exactly today's share price. This shows how little room the current quotation leaves for an execution shortfall.

The flat-earnings test is tougher. If EPS stays at roughly EUR 1.12 for three years and the ordinary dividend remains around the EUR 0.54 base level, an unchanged share price generates only about a 1.8% annual cash yield before tax. Finland's 10-year government bond yielded roughly 3.57% on 21 August 2026. On that test, there is no margin of safety at this buy price.

Margin-of-safety sufficiency verdict: none.

That verdict does not say Wärtsilä is a poor company. It says the current quotation needs future operating improvement to generate an attractive return. A high-quality business and a conservative entry price are separate questions.

Risks, catalysts, tracking, and cross-synthesis

The first permanent-capital-loss risk is capacity execution. Probability is medium and impact high. Wärtsilä has already disclosed longer equipment lead times, constrained critical-component supply and a major factory expansion that will not be fully commissioned until Q1 2029. The observable indicators are delivery schedules, book-to-bill, equipment sales growth and the gross-margin quality of the Energy backlog. The loss path runs from delayed deliveries to slower revenue, then higher overtime/supplier cost, weaker operating leverage and finally a market decision that a 20-plus-times multiple is unjustified.

The second risk is an order-cycle reversal after customers have ordered early to secure scarce capacity. Probability is medium and impact high. H1 newbuild contracting is strong, shipyard slots are tight and Energy customers face long equipment lead times across the industry. That environment encourages early ordering. If turbine, engine and shipyard capacity expands just as macro demand weakens, book-to-bill could drop rapidly even while the current backlog supports revenue for another year. The observable indicator is a sustained fall in core equipment book-to-bill below one, especially if accompanied by cancellations.

The third risk is margin mean reversion. Probability is medium and impact high because valuation magnifies the effect. Energy's backlog gross margin has improved more than 500 basis points since early 2025, but part of that could reflect unusually favourable scarcity pricing. Competitors including Rolls-Royce Power Systems are expanding into the same data-centre opportunity, while gas-turbine suppliers are also addressing power shortages. If lead times normalise, equipment pricing could become less favourable just as Wärtsilä's new capacity arrives. A sustained Marine-plus-Energy margin below 12.5% would invalidate the thesis that 14% has become structural.

The fourth risk is valuation compression without an earnings recession. Probability is medium-high and impact medium-high. At roughly 26.3 times trailing EPS, Wärtsilä can lose considerable market value even if nominal profits stay flat. At EUR 1.12 EPS, a re-rating to 20 times would imply roughly EUR 22.4 per share before dividends, around 24% below the current quotation. The Finnish 10-year yield near 3.6% raises the hurdle rate for a business yielding only about 4% on normalised owner earnings.

The fifth risk is the residual Energy Storage obligation. Probability of some continued earnings drag is high; probability of a balance-sheet-threatening loss is low based on currently disclosed net assets, but impact could become medium if guarantees or capital calls grow. Storage is forecast to lose money in 2026 and only turn positive toward late 2027. Existing project guarantees remain available to the JV, and the transaction requires a financing package. The observable indicators are closing terms, associated-company losses, cash injections and guarantee disclosures.

Regulatory disappointment is a lower-probability risk to near-term group earnings but a meaningful narrative risk. EU rules are already operating, so European efficiency investment does not rely on IMO. The global IMO Net-Zero Framework, however, was delayed after its April 2025 technical approval. Further delay would push out some alternative-fuel and carbon-capture projects. Wärtsilä itself has already observed delayed carbon-capture retrofit decisions under regulatory uncertainty.

Financial leverage is currently a minor risk. The company is net cash, customer advances fund working capital and capex has historically been modest. The more relevant financial risk is the reverse: if book-to-bill falls, negative working capital can become a source of cash outflow rather than a source of cash. Monitoring cash conversion alongside order intake matters more than watching nominal debt alone.

Positive catalysts over the next 12 months are concrete. Faster equipment delivery without margin erosion would directly answer the market's biggest concern. If Energy backlog gross margin keeps improving, that would show recent record orders are economically superior, not merely larger. Closing the Storage JV without new guarantees or capital requirements would remove an accounting overhang. A Q3 report showing continued service book-to-bill above one and core margin above 14% would reinforce the thesis that earnings quality is becoming less cyclical.

The next scheduled earnings event is Wärtsilä's January to September 2026 interim report on Tuesday, 27 October 2026. Its importance is unusually high because investors will receive the first post-record-order evidence on whether Q2's backlog is translating into sales and whether the Energy Storage transaction has progressed.

The tracking dashboard below uses research alert thresholds rather than management guidance unless explicitly stated.

Indicator Latest baseline Research comfort zone Alert threshold
Marine+Energy Q2 reported order growth +45% >0% <0% for 2 quarters
Marine+Energy service order-book growth +11% >5% <0%
Total Q2 book-to-bill 1.83x 1.0–1.6x <0.9x
Marine+Energy Q2 comparable margin† 14.6% ≥14% <12.5% for 2 quarters
Energy equipment backlog gross-margin improvement >500 bp >300 bp material reversal
Group order book EUR 8.976bn >EUR 7bn <EUR 6.5bn excluding divestments
H1 operating cash flow EUR 504m >net-income trend sustained OCF < net income
Normalised owner-earnings yield at spot 4.1–4.3% >5% <3.5%
Trailing P/E 26.3x 20–25x >30x without estimate uplift
Next earnings date 2026-10-27

† Derived from reported Marine and Energy segment figures, not a separately printed group KPI.

Sources: Wärtsilä H1 2026 report, current share-price data and company reporting calendar.

The dashboard's most important pairing is order intake versus conversion. An order-book decline caused by deliveries is constructive; a decline caused by cancellations is not. Likewise, lower book-to-bill is acceptable when sales accelerate because old orders are finally being recognised. The alert should fire when book-to-bill falls and sales do not accelerate.

Service metrics matter for a different reason. A growing service backlog while equipment normalises would prove that the installed-base thesis is working. If service book-to-bill falls below one for several quarters, the valuation deserves a lower quality premium because service is the part of Wärtsilä that should be most resilient through a capital-equipment cycle.

Looking vertically, the capability Wärtsilä has genuinely proven is adaptation around an installed industrial base. The company started in heavy industry, concentrated into engines, expanded into systems, over-expanded into lower-quality adjacencies, and has now cut back toward businesses where equipment generates decades of service. Its durable achievement is not one engine model or one energy transition theme. It is the ability to remain technically relevant enough that owners keep paying Wärtsilä long after the original hardware sale.

Past success came from a mixture of engineering and industry position rather than financial leverage. The balance sheet today carries net cash; capex has historically been modest. The operating turnaround from 2022 to 2025 did not depend on adding debt. It came from pricing, service, portfolio pruning, stronger execution and customer-funded working capital. That combination is higher quality than a cyclical rebound financed through leverage.

Some tailwinds are unusually favourable. Marine yards are crowded. Power-generation suppliers face long delivery times. AI-related data-centre development is creating urgent electricity demand in grid-constrained regions. Such conditions strengthen suppliers' pricing. Investors should separate what Wärtsilä has structurally improved from what scarcity is temporarily improving for the whole industry.

Horizontally, Wärtsilä has a distinctive but not monopolistic niche. Kongsberg Maritime is a purer marine-systems and automation franchise. Alfa Laval is a broader, higher-margin process-equipment group. Rolls-Royce Power Systems has already shown that distributed power and data-centre generation can support a 20% divisional margin. Wärtsilä sits between them: more engine-intensive than Kongsberg or Alfa Laval, more marine-integrated than mtu, and more service-rich than a conventional generation-equipment vendor.

The weakness is temporary in one respect and structural in another. The current manufacturing bottleneck can be alleviated through 2029 capacity. The dependence on cyclical equipment demand cannot. The installed base turns that cycle into a better business; it does not turn Wärtsilä into a subscription company.

The market's most likely misjudgment is to focus too heavily on the absolute order number. The decisive variable is the economic spread between backlog pricing and the cost of delivering that backlog. The >500-basis-point improvement in Energy equipment backlog gross margin is more important to long-term value than whether the next quarter sets another order record. If those margins survive delivery, the current re-rating has fundamental support. If they disappear into labour, supplier or ramp costs, record orders become a misleading headline.

Over the next year, the critical variables are backlog conversion, core margin and Storage-JV completion. Over three years, they are the Sustainable Technology Hub ramp, agreement penetration and whether data-centre orders become a repeatable vertical rather than a capacity-scarcity episode. Over five years, the question moves back to technology: whether Wärtsilä's fuel-flexible engines and propulsion platforms remain relevant as shipping and power systems adopt more batteries, renewable fuels, electrification and other low-carbon technologies.

The business becomes more attractive as an investment under three conditions simultaneously: core margins remain at or above 14% through a softer order environment, service growth stays positive as equipment normalises, and the share price gives an adequate owner-earnings yield. At present the first two are plausible and the third is the constraint.

Bull reasons:

  • Q2 Marine-and-Energy order intake reached EUR 2.813 billion and the service backlog increased 11%, providing unusually strong visibility into both equipment and aftermarket demand.
  • Energy equipment backlog gross margin has improved by more than 500 basis points since early 2025, creating a credible path for higher earnings as newer orders are delivered.
  • Marine-and-Energy Q2 comparable margin was about 14.6% on a derived target-consistent basis, meaning the formal 14% profitability objective has already been exceeded in the quarter.
  • More than half of continuing-operation revenue is service, while agreement coverage and service book-to-bill remain on an upward trajectory, reducing dependence on new equipment alone.
  • A net-cash balance sheet and structurally negative working capital give Wärtsilä room to fund its capacity build while returning capital to shareholders.

Bear reasons:

  • Equipment lead times have lengthened and full planned capacity expansion does not arrive until Q1 2029, leaving several years in which orders can outgrow deliverable revenue.
  • Critical engine blocks, crankshafts and turbochargers have limited supplier alternatives, so bottlenecks can turn a strong backlog into higher delivery cost.
  • At about 26.3 times trailing EPS and only a 4.1–4.3% normalised owner-earnings yield, the stock needs future earnings growth to outperform a Finnish 10-year government yield around 3.6%.
  • Energy Storage's 3.3% 2025 margin, forecast 2026 loss and retained project guarantees show that the portfolio clean-up still contains residual liabilities.
  • The global IMO Net-Zero Framework remains unadopted after the October 2025 adjournment, so some marine decarbonisation demand has a less certain regulatory timetable than bullish narratives imply.

A three-year pre-mortem produces two credible ways to lose roughly half the investment.

In the first script, 2027–2028 data-centre suppliers add capacity faster than anticipated. Rolls-Royce/mtu, Caterpillar and turbine vendors regain delivery flexibility, project pricing falls roughly 8–10%, and Wärtsilä's >500-basis-point Energy backlog margin advantage disappears as new factory capacity meets a less scarce market. At the same time, supplier and commissioning cost leave Marine plus Energy at an 11–12% operating margin. Earnings power falls toward EUR 0.90–1.00 per share and the market re-rates the company from about 26 times to 16–18 times earnings. A EUR 14–18 share price would be entirely possible. This is a stress scenario, not a forecast; its transmission path is consistent with the present capacity and competitive evidence.

In the second script, the shipbuilding cycle turns in 2028 as today's crowded yards finally work through order books, while the IMO global framework suffers another material delay. New Marine equipment orders fall, data-centre engine orders prove partly a temporary response to turbine lead times, and core book-to-bill stays below 0.9 for several quarters. Services continue growing but cannot offset the equipment decline. With EPS around EUR 1.00 and the quality premium reduced to 15 times, the equity approaches EUR 15 before dividends, roughly half today's price. The key signal would appear well before earnings collapse: lower equipment orders, lower book-to-bill and shrinking backlog despite available capacity.

My final judgment: Wärtsilä has crossed the threshold from turnaround to high-quality industrial execution. The 2022–2026 margin recovery is real; the balance sheet is strong; services are large enough to alter cyclicality; and core Marine and Energy demand is unusually strong. Portfolio exits have made the company easier to understand. Energy Storage's JV is strategically sensible because retaining the old consolidated low-margin business would dilute both earnings quality and management focus, though the retained guarantees make the exit incomplete.

The investment problem is the price paid for those improvements. At EUR 29.46 the stock sits near the lower end of my base-value band, not at a conservative entry point. Flat earnings plus the ordinary dividend produce a return below the Finnish government-bond yield, and even a 30% haircut to the expected incremental earnings improvement pulls base value close to today's price. Existing owners can justify holding because the order book, service base and better-priced Energy backlog provide genuine earnings visibility. For new capital, I would demand a price where a normal industrial multiple works without needing the record-order environment to persist.

Research uncertainties and sources

The largest information gap is service profitability. Wärtsilä discloses service revenue and substantial agreement metrics but not separate service EBIT or gross margin. That prevents a rigorous service/equipment sum-of-the-parts valuation and is why the valuation above relies on normalised owner earnings and EV/EBITDA instead of pretending that recurring revenue can be valued independently with precision.

A second blind spot is historical comparability. The Energy split from April 2025, the 2025–2026 portfolio divestments and the Q2 2026 discontinuation of Storage mean no single segment structure spans the requested five- to ten-year period. The historical financial table is explicitly as reported; the current analysis uses the company's 2026 continuing-operation restatement. No growth calculation in this report deliberately bridges those two bases.

A third uncertainty is backlog pricing. Wärtsilä says Energy equipment backlog gross margin has improved by more than 500 basis points since early 2025, but does not disclose the split among list price, product mix, geography, supplier cost, indexation and project scope. Nor does it provide an equivalent quantitative series for Marine. “Better backlog economics” is therefore established; “500 basis points of pure pricing power” is not.

A fourth is the Storage JV. The June agreement sets out ownership, expected accounting treatment, guarantee exposure and an expected Q3 2026 closing, but the economic value transferred, the detailed financing package and the ultimate duration of Wärtsilä's guarantees are not publicly quantified in the materials reviewed. The retained 50% interest cannot yet be valued with confidence.

A fifth is historical valuation percentile. Reliable daily adjusted share prices must account for free-share issues and should be matched to contemporaneous earnings on consistent accounting bases. I did not find a primary-source daily multiple history sound enough to support a false-precision percentile, so the report identifies the current multiple as a premium valuation rather than assigning an unsupported percentile.
